I'm having problems with my computer. I'm getting the following errors:
Primary Master Hard Disk Fail
Primary Slave Hard Disk Fail
Computer Specifications:
Award Modular BIOS V4.51PGM
Award Plug and Play BIOS Extension V1.0A
Intel i440LX PCIset
233Mhz Pentium II-MMX
I currently have a 428 MB hard drive as my primary master and a 6 GB as my
primary slave.
I have entered my BIOS to reset the IDE hard drive specifications without
success. My BIOS is not acknowledging a primary master, but is acknowledging
my primary master as the primary slave. I'm not sure why. Because it is
basically setting my primary master as the primary slave, I'm not able to
get in the operating system. The system allows me to continue the boot up
process, but then stops at:
Verifying DMI Pool Data
Disk Boot Failure, INsert System Disk and Press Enter
Any help with this problem is appreciated!
